Transaction 97695fc903d8a61e6d1ebe7d8856f439907790dbb3eadf1b7373866d2b416e2a
1 Input
1 Output
-
97695fc903d8a61e6d1ebe7d8856f439907790dbb3eadf1b7373866d2b416e2a:0
- value
- 32587520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b321c1ec0b487c71c77af02158582631850aac7 OP_EQUAL
- address
- 34ApCR6KfsJ1Xr2LvDjBKeLkoqePHQhMe4